.g-hero { background: url("/assets/images/consul-connect/hero-bg.png") no-repeat top center; background-size: cover; margin-top: -94px; padding: 126px 40px 56px; text-align: center; @media (min-width: 768px) { padding: 154px 56px 96px; } @media (min-width: 992px) { padding-top: 214px; padding-bottom: 120px; } h1 { margin: 0 0 16px; } p { font-size: 1.8rem; max-width: 848px; margin: 0 auto 40px; @media (min-width: 768px) { font-size: 2rem; } @media (min-width: 992px) { font-size: 2.4rem; } } span { border: 1px solid #ca2171; border-radius: 2px; display: inline-block; font-size: 12px; font-weight: 700; letter-spacing: 0.5px; line-height: 20px; margin-bottom: 24px; padding: 2px 9px; text-transform: uppercase; @media (min-width: 992px) { margin-bottom: 16px; } } .g-btn { min-width: 144px; padding: 10px; & + .g-btn { margin-left: 20px; } } }